Javanese[edit]

Javanese register set
ꦏꦿꦩ (krama): ꦠꦶꦪꦁ (tiyang)
ꦔꦺꦴꦏꦺꦴ (ngoko): ꦮꦺꦴꦁ (wong)

Alternative forms[edit]

Etymology[edit]

From Old Javanese wwang. Doublet of ꦧꦺꦴꦁ (bong).

Noun[edit]

ꦮꦺꦴꦁ (wong)

  1. man, person, human being
    • 1889, C.F. Winter, Dongèng Wewulang Becik (Volume 1), Landsdrukkerij, p. 7:
      Éliding dongèng mangkéné, rahayu wong kang angèstokaké sarta ngabekti ing Allah, kaya upamané marang bapa.
      To illustrate on such a tale, fortunate be a man who worship and devote to Allah, like for example to father.
  2. people, society
    • 1928, Dedongèngan, Balé Pustaka, page 3:
      Ananging kahanan mau ora pati disumurupi utawa diajèni déning wong-wong saka Surakarta, kang padha among seneng mrono saben ing dina Nga'at.
      Although such situation were not quite understood nor respected by the people of Surakarta, who often went there every Sunday.
  3. adult
    • 1889, C.F. Winter, Dongèng Wewulang Becik (Volume 2), Landsdrukkerij, p. 8:
      Anuli ana wong liwat, acalathu marang bocah kang padha rebutan tali, mangkono iku patuwasé wong dhemen padu kang pinadu barang rèmèh.
      Then an adult passes by, said towards the children who fights on the rope, this is a deed of people who loves to dispute and scuffle on trivial things.
    • 1928, R.M. Aryasutirta, Paribasan, page 21:
      Ana wong sugih, dolan-dolan menyang désa, ing kono kepethuk karo bocah cilik siji, isih wuda mlaku ijèn.
      There was a rich person, went for a walk on a village, there he met a small boy, naked and walked alone.
  4. successful person
  5. physical characteristics of a person
  6. subordinate, follower
    • 1880, Pepethikan saking Kitab Suci, page 179:
      [...] sang tetindhih nulya nabda aglis / hèh Élia sira wongé Allah / paréntahku marang kowé / trang saka dhawuh prabu / lah mudhuna Élia dèn aglis / —
      [...] the captain thus immediately said / lo Elijah follower of God / my order to you / to clarify on the king's decree / come down at once Elijah / —
